Lines Matching defs:req
1637 uftdi_bulkin_cb(usb_pipe_handle_t pipe, usb_bulk_req_t *req)
1639 uftdi_state_t *uf = (uftdi_state_t *)req->bulk_client_private;
1643 data = req->bulk_data;
1654 if (req->bulk_completion_reason == USB_CR_OK && data_len >= 2) {
1734 "cr=%d len=%d", req->bulk_completion_reason, data_len);
1739 req->bulk_completion_reason == USB_CR_OK) {
1740 req->bulk_data = NULL;
1746 usb_free_bulk_req(req);
1767 uftdi_bulkout_cb(usb_pipe_handle_t pipe, usb_bulk_req_t *req)
1769 uftdi_state_t *uf = (uftdi_state_t *)req->bulk_client_private;
1771 mblk_t *data = req->bulk_data;
1777 req->bulk_completion_reason, data_len);
1780 req->bulk_completion_reason && data_len > 0) {
1782 req->bulk_data = NULL;
1785 usb_free_bulk_req(req);
2043 usb_ctrl_setup_t req;
2050 req.bmRequestType =
2052 req.bRequest = (uchar_t)reqno;
2053 req.wValue = val;
2054 req.wIndex = idx;
2055 req.wLength = 0;
2056 req.attrs = USB_ATTRS_NONE;
2059 &req, NULL, &cr, &cb_flags, 0)) != USB_SUCCESS) {